Largely Unchanged 2026 Calendar Revealed

SUPER GT schedule remains at eight races held across seven circuits, with Sepang and Motegi dates modified…

An eight-race schedule for the 2026 SUPER GT season has been revealed, featuring only minor changes compared to the 2025 version.

Published on Tuesday by Japanese national federation JAF, the calendar features the same roster of six domestic circuits, plus Malaysia’s Sepang International Circuit.

Fuji Speedway remains the only circuit with multiple dates, retaining its traditional Golden Week fixture in May and the fourth round of the season in early August.

Okayama, Suzuka, Sugo, Autopolis and Motegi will all host a single race apiece.

The only significant changes in terms of dates are Sepang being moved a week earlier, to avoid a clash with the CrowdStrike 24 Hours of Spa as explained last weekend by GTA chairman Masaaki Bandoh, and the Motegi finale moving a week later.

It means the Motegi finale, taking place on Nov. 8, is now set to clash with the final round of the FIA World Endurance Championship calendar in Bahrain.

What had become a common date conflict was averted this year as the Motegi SUPER GT race was brought forward a week, a change that has now been reversed.

Race distances remain unannounced except for the Okayama opener, which stays at 300km, although the Sepang race is also set to remain at 300km for the second year of its three-year deal, according to event promoter HARO Sports & Entertainment.

2026 SUPER GT Schedule:
April 10-12 – Okayama International Circuit
May 2-4 – Fuji Speedway
June 18-20 – Sepang International Circuit (Malaysia)
July 31-August 2 – Fuji Speedway
August 21-23 – Suzuka Circuit
Sept. 18-20 – Sportsland Sugo
Oct. 16-18 – Autopolis
Nov. 6-8 – Mobility Resort Motegi
